Output df25fa38c94deaab5eac1b217fdd6f828d3bccbeb2cfad2fffe9986855c421db:5

value
6343979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4daaba61a79059676f1f0eb7f6d6100159e75c1 OP_EQUAL
address
3JBHWZnondT7bTD6mvLbiq6MsHsTsvbsVS
transaction
df25fa38c94deaab5eac1b217fdd6f828d3bccbeb2cfad2fffe9986855c421db
confirmations
179915
spent
true